
The High Cost of Inventory Chaos: More Than Just Missing Widgets
Before we dive into solutions, it's crucial to understand the true, multifaceted cost of a broken inventory system. It's not merely an operational nuisance; it's a direct drain on profitability and growth. In my years consulting with mid-sized manufacturers and retailers, I've seen the same patterns: the finance team complains about tied-up capital, sales is frustrated by stockouts of key products, and warehouse staff are perpetually firefighting. This chaos manifests in tangible losses. Excess obsolete stock consumes valuable warehouse space and capital that could be deployed elsewhere. Stockouts don't just mean a lost sale; they erode customer trust and push buyers to competitors, potentially permanently. Manual processes and data errors lead to mis-shipments, costly returns, and endless cycle count reconciliations that take teams away from value-added work.
Perhaps the most insidious cost is opportunity cost. Leadership is too busy reacting to daily crises to strategize. You can't confidently launch a new sales channel or a promotional campaign if you don't trust your stock levels. I worked with a gourmet food distributor who turned down a major national retail account because they knew their paper-based system couldn't handle the volume or tracking requirements. That was a seven-figure opportunity lost to systemic weakness. Modernizing your inventory is, therefore, not an IT expense but a critical investment in business agility, customer satisfaction, and bottom-line resilience.
Step 1: The Pre-Modernization Audit – Conducting a 'Brutally Honest' Assessment
You cannot fix what you haven't measured. The first, and most critical, step is to set aside assumptions and conduct a clear-eyed assessment of your current state. This isn't about assigning blame; it's about diagnosing the disease.
Mapping Your Current Processes and Pain Points
Gather a cross-functional team—warehouse, sales, procurement, finance—and walk through every inventory touchpoint. Start with a physical good: Where does it enter your system? How is it received, counted, and put away? How is a sale triggered, picked, packed, and shipped? How are returns processed? Document this as a simple flowchart. You will immediately see bottlenecks. For example, you might discover that receiving data is manually entered from paper packing slips into an old ERP system, then a separate Excel file is updated for the warehouse team—a clear source of duplication and error.
Quantifying the Financial and Operational Impact
Move from qualitative complaints to hard numbers. Calculate your key metrics: Inventory Turnover Ratio, Days Sales of Inventory (DSI), Order Accuracy Rate, and Stockout Frequency. Compare these to industry benchmarks. Also, calculate the cost of specific failures. How much did expedited shipping cost last quarter due to misplaced inventory? What was the write-down value of expired or obsolete stock? This financial quantification is essential for building the business case for change and, later, for measuring your ROI.
Step 2: Defining Your 'North Star' – Setting Modernization Goals and Requirements
With a clear picture of the 'as-is,' you can now define the 'to-be.' Avoid vague goals like "better inventory management." Be specific, measurable, and aligned with business objectives.
Aligning Inventory Goals with Business Strategy
Is your business strategy focused on rapid growth, superior customer service, or cost leadership? Your inventory system must support that. A company focusing on e-commerce excellence might prioritize real-time stock visibility across channels and integration with shipping carriers. A manufacturer might prioritize raw material traceability and Just-In-Time (JIT) capabilities. In one case, a bicycle retailer aiming to be the premier local service hub made "same-day click-and-collect accuracy of 99.9%" a core requirement, which directly shaped their technology needs.
Creating a Functional Requirements Document (FRD)
This document becomes your blueprint. It should detail must-have and nice-to-have features. Categories include: Core Inventory Management (real-time tracking, lot/serial tracking, multi-location support), Integration Requirements (with your e-commerce platform, accounting software, ERP, 3PLs), Reporting & Analytics (customizable dashboards, demand forecasting tools), and Usability (mobile access for warehouse, intuitive interface). This FRD prevents you from being swayed by flashy features you don't need and ensures all stakeholders are aligned on what success looks like.
Step 3: The Technology Crossroads: Choosing Your Modernization Path
This is where many projects stall due to overwhelming options. Broadly, you have three paths, each with pros and cons that must be weighed against your FRD and budget.
Option A: Upgrading or Maximizing Your Existing ERP
If you have an ERP like NetSuite, SAP Business One, or Microsoft Dynamics, your first move should be to explore its native inventory modules or certified marketplaces. Often, businesses use only 20% of their ERP's capability. The advantage is deep integration with finance and operations. The disadvantage can be cost, complexity, and a potentially clunky interface for warehouse staff. This path works if your current system is fundamentally sound but underutilized.
Option B: Implementing a Best-of-Breed Inventory Management System (IMS)
Systems like Fishbowl, Cin7, or Zoho Inventory are built specifically for inventory control. They typically offer superior warehouse management features (like barcode scanning, pick/pack/ship workflows), deeper multi-channel sales integrations, and are often more user-friendly and agile than monolithic ERPs. The trade-off is you now have another system to integrate with your accounting software (e.g., QuickBooks, Xero), which, while common, is an additional connection point to manage.
Option C: The Hybrid Approach and Emerging Tech
For complex operations, a hybrid model may be best: using your ERP for financial consolidation and high-level planning, and a dedicated Warehouse Management System (WMS) for daily execution. Furthermore, consider the role of emerging technologies. For example, using RFID tags for high-value items instead of barcodes can automate cycle counts dramatically. I helped a medical device company implement this, reducing their quarterly wall-to-wall count from a 3-day shutdown to a 4-hour automated scan, with 99.99% accuracy.
Step 4: The Human Element: Change Management and Team Enablement
The most sophisticated system will fail if your team rejects it. People fear change, especially when it alters long-standing routines. Proactive change management is non-negotiable.
From the Start: Involving Your Team as Champions
Involve end-users from the audit and requirements phase. The warehouse supervisor knows the daily frustrations better than anyone. By soliciting their input, you build ownership. Identify early adopters and train them to become super-users and internal champions. They can translate the system's benefits into the language of their peers, which is far more effective than a top-down mandate.
Investing in Comprehensive, Role-Based Training
Do not treat training as a one-day event before go-live. It should be an ongoing process. Develop role-based training materials: one curriculum for receiving clerks focused on the mobile scanner app, another for sales on checking real-time availability. Use real data from your business in training simulations. Schedule refresher sessions for the first few months post-launch. Remember, the goal is not just to teach them which buttons to press, but to help them understand how the new process makes their jobs easier and more impactful.
Step 5: Data Migration and System Implementation: Avoiding the Go-Live Pitfalls
This is the execution phase, where meticulous planning prevents catastrophic failure. A botched data migration can cripple a new system from day one.
The Criticality of Clean Data Migration
The old adage "garbage in, garbage out" has never been more true. Your legacy data is likely messy. Do not migrate all of it blindly. Use the modernization project as an opportunity for a data cleanse. You may decide to only migrate active SKUs with correct costing. For each data field (SKU, description, cost, on-hand quantity), define a clear owner for validation. Run a pilot migration with a small subset of products, reconcile it thoroughly, and fix the process before migrating the entire database. This step alone can take weeks but is the bedrock of success.
Phased Rollout vs. Big Bang: Choosing Your Launch Strategy
A "Big Bang" launch—switching everything over at once—is high-risk, high-reward. It can work for smaller operations. For most, a phased rollout is safer. You could launch by product category (e.g., start with your top 20% of SKUs that drive 80% of revenue), by sales channel (e.g., migrate your web store first, then wholesale), or by warehouse location. This contains risk, allows your team to build confidence, and lets you iron out kinks on a smaller scale. Plan for a parallel run period where you run the old and new systems simultaneously for critical transactions to ensure accuracy, even if it's temporary double work.
Step 6: From Tracking to Predicting: Leveraging Analytics and Automation
A modern system's real power is unlocked not when it simply tells you what you have, but when it starts telling you what you *will* need and automates routine tasks.
Implementing Basic and Advanced Replenishment Models
Move beyond manual reorder points. Configure your system for automated reordering based on minimum/maximum levels. Then, explore more advanced models. For example, use demand forecasting that factors in seasonality, sales trends, and planned promotions. A garden center I advised implemented a seasonal profile in their IMS, which automatically adjusted reorder points for mulch and fertilizer in spring, preventing the annual stockout crisis they had come to accept as normal.
Setting Up Proactive Alerts and Reporting Dashboards
Configure the system to work for you. Set alerts for slow-moving stock (triggering a clearance review), for items dipping below safety stock, or for unusual receiving variances. Build executive dashboards that show Inventory Turnover, GMROI (Gross Margin Return on Inventory), and forecast accuracy at a glance. The shift here is from reactive reporting—"Why did we run out?"—to proactive management—"We are projected to run out in 10 days; here are the recommended actions."
Step 7: Building a Culture of Continuous Improvement
Modernization is not a project with an end date; it's the beginning of a new, higher-performance operating standard. You must institutionalize the practice of getting better.
Establishing Regular Review Cycles and KPIs
Schedule monthly inventory review meetings with cross-functional leads. Review the KPIs you established in Step 1. Discuss exceptions, analyze forecast inaccuracies, and review cycle count variances. This keeps inventory a leadership priority. Use the ABC analysis (80/20 rule) regularly to ensure your management focus is on the high-value A-items.
Encouraging Feedback and Iterative Optimization
The system will not be perfect on Day 30. Create a simple channel for users to report bugs or suggest process improvements. Perhaps the pick path generated by the WMS is inefficient, or a report needs a new data field. By acting on this feedback, you demonstrate that the system is a tool for the team, not their master. This fosters engagement and drives incremental gains that compound over time.
